Output 520889d94e83d0f3e4e0b22c195484f4819e60613dba1dd42fec583bc8e59f50:0

value
4783699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b718eb8a1223d75e5b2449fe0eb444228f8c63f OP_EQUAL
address
34C8CqVfzp6LnRtTCDhZVRzAppe6xSQDpv
transaction
520889d94e83d0f3e4e0b22c195484f4819e60613dba1dd42fec583bc8e59f50